## The Modern Entertainment News Ecosystem Key Players and Platforms

The way we consume entertainment news has fractured. Gone are the days of a few dominant magazines or TV shows. Today, the ecosystem is a multi-layered network.
Traditional outlets like Variety and The Hollywood Reporter remain pillars for industry professionals, offering deep analysis, box office data, and trade reports. Mainstream news divisions provide broader celebrity coverage. The real shift, however, is digital. Dedicated entertainment news websites, celebrity Instagram accounts, fan-run social media pages, and YouTube commentary channels all compete for attention.
This creates a unique dynamic. A story might break on a star’s Twitter account, be analyzed by a film critic on their podcast, and then be sensationalized by a clickbait website all within an hour. Understanding the role and bias of each player is the first step to smart consumption.
## How to Identify Trustworthy Entertainment News Sources
Not all sources are created equal. With misinformation and exaggerated headlines being common, developing a source vetting habit is crucial.
Look for established outlets with a reputation to uphold. Do they issue corrections when wrong? Do they cite their sources, such as official statements or confirmed reports? Be wary of sites that rely exclusively on anonymous insiders or present speculation as fact. Another key indicator is transparency about conflicts of interest. A film review site that is heavily funded by a major studio may lack critical independence.
According to a 2023 report by the Reuters Institute for the Study of Journalism, audiences are increasingly aware of source quality, with 42% of people saying they prefer news from sources they know and trust over those that align with their views (来源: Reuters Institute Digital News Report 2023).
In my experience working with content teams, the most reliable entertainment news often comes from sources that prioritize long-form interviews, factual reporting on business developments, and critique grounded in expertise, not just reaction.
## A Practical Guide to Curating Your Personal Entertainment News Feed
You do not have to be passive. You can actively design your information intake. Here is a five step guide to building a smarter, more personalized entertainment news flow.
STEP 1: AUDIT YOUR CURRENT INTAKE. For one week, note where your entertainment news currently comes from. Is it mostly social media snippets? Email alerts? Specific apps?
STEP 2: DEFINE YOUR INTERESTS. Are you more interested in film industry mechanics, music production deep-dives, or celebrity lifestyle updates? Be specific.
STEP 3: SELECT PRIMARY SOURCES. Choose 2-3 cornerstone sources known for reliability in your areas of interest. These are your go-to for verified facts.
STEP 4: ADD VARIETY FOR PERSPECTIVE. Add a few sources that offer different angles, such as a critic you often disagree with or an international outlet.
STEP 5: IMPLEMENT A CONSUMPTION SCHEDULE. Instead of constant checking, designate specific times to catch up on news. This prevents overwhelm and increases focus.
## Entertainment News Aggregators vs. Direct Sources A Detailed Comparison
Should you go straight to the source or let an aggregator collect stories for you? The choice depends on your goals. The table below breaks down the key differences.
| Feature | Direct Sources (e.g., Trade Publications, Studio Sites) | Aggregators & Social Media (e.g., News Apps, Twitter Lists) |
|---|---|---|
| CONTROL | High. You choose exactly which outlet’s perspective you get. | Low to Medium. Algorithms or curators decide what you see. |
| SPEED | Often slower, due to editorial processes and fact-checking. | Extremely fast. Can surface breaking news in real-time. |
| DEPTH | High. Typically offers context, analysis, and full interviews. | Low. Presents headlines and snippets, requiring clicks for depth. |
| VARIETY | Low. Limited to that outlet’s specific coverage and bias. | High. Can expose you to diverse outlets and viewpoints quickly. |
| EFFORT REQUIRED | High. You must visit multiple sites or apps. | Low. Centralized in one feed or app. |
## Common Pitfalls and How to Avoid Them in Entertainment Journalism
The chase for clicks and exclusives leads to predictable traps in entertainment reporting. Being aware of them makes you a more discerning reader.
A major pitfall is the conflation of rumor and confirmed news. Headlines often phrase speculation as a question, a tactic designed to attract attention while providing plausible deniability. Another issue is the lack of context. A story about a film’s disappointing opening weekend might not mention its simultaneous record-breaking streaming release, painting an incomplete picture.
Perhaps the most significant pitfall is the invasion of privacy masquerading as news. There is a clear ethical line between reporting on a public figure’s professional work and trafficking in unauthorized personal details. A study from the University of Southern California noted that over 25% of top entertainment news headlines in a sampled month focused on personal relationship speculation rather than creative work (来源: USC Annenberg School of Communication and Journalism Analysis).
WARNING: BE SKEPTICAL OF ABSOLUTE LANGUAGE. Headlines using phrases like “shocks the world” or “everyone is talking about” are often hyperbolic. If a story is truly significant, it will be covered by multiple reputable outlets with substantive details.
## The Future of Entertainment News Trends to Watch
The entertainment news landscape is not static. Several trends are shaping its future. Personalization through AI will become more sophisticated, potentially creating unique news digests for each user based on their past consumption. However, this risks creating filter bubbles where you only see news that aligns with your existing tastes.
Another trend is the rise of creator-led news and analysis. Audiences, particularly younger ones, often trust the perspective of a specific YouTube critic or podcast host more than a traditional faceless outlet. This shifts authority from institutions to individuals. Furthermore, as entertainment and technology merge, expect more news focused on the business of streaming, metaverse integrations, and the impact of AI on creative processes.
